Relacione estados e campos adicionais às propriedades do CI do Intune
A relação dos estados entre as plataformas e os campos adicionais é representada pelo seguinte JSON:
{
"category": [
{
"id": 0,
"reference": "",
"keys": [""],
"projectId": 0,
"additionalFields": [
{
"id": 0,
"key": "",
"mapping": [
{
"id": 0,
"value": ""
}
]
},
{
"id": 0,
"key": "",
"value": [""]
},
{
"id": 0,
"key": ""
}
],
"state": [
{
"id": 0,
"reason": 0,
"value": ""
}
]
}
]
}
Onde:
Propriedades
| Propriedades | Descrição | |
|---|---|---|
| Id | Identificador de categoria no CMDB | |
| Referência | Identificador exclusivo para criar uma relação entre os conceitos de categoria e ci | ver |
| Chaves | Lista de Categorias para migrar para o CMDB Aranda por categoria | |
| ID do projeto | Identificador do projeto a ser relacionado aos IC’s | |
| Campos adicionais | Relação de campos adicionais entre os campos CMDB e Intune | Ver |
| estado | Relação entre valores de status CMDB e Intune deviceRegistrationStates | Ver |
Relación entre los campos adicionales y los campos de las clases de Intune
A relação entre os campos adicionais e os campos equivalentes no Intune é feita usando a seguinte estrutura JSON:
propriedades internas de additionalFields
{
"id": 0,
"key": "",
"value": [""],
"mapping": [
{
"id": 0,
"value": ""
}
]
}
Onde:
| Propriedades | Descrição |
|---|---|
| Id | Identificador do campo adicional no CMD |
| Chave | ID de campo no Intune |
| valor | Permite adicionar valores a campos adicionais como valores constantes |
| Mapeamento | Relação de valor para campos CMDB e Intune, onde “id” é o identificador no CMDB e “value” é o identificador no Intune |
Lista de tipos de campos adicionais com suporte
Atualmente, não há listagem de tipos para campos no Intune; portanto, todos são considerados do tipo corda.
Eles podem ser mapeados para texto curto, texto longo, data e campos de lista no CMDB.
Lista de estados
Para relacionar os estados, a integração fornece o seguinte esquema json:
{
"value": "",
"id": 0,
"reason": 0
}
Onde:
| Propriedade | Descrição |
|---|---|
| valor | Nome de status no Intune Estados Intune |
| Id | ID de status no CMDB |
| razão | Identificador de motivo de alteração de status no CMDB |
EXEMPLO: Relação de Estado CMDB/Intune
Para criar a lista de estados, siga as instruções abaixo:
- Obtenha as IDs dos estados do CMDB.
- Obtenha os nomes dos estados do Intune.
- Atribuir a seguinte equivalência de status:
| Status da ID no CMDB | Status no CMDB | Estado de valor Intune |
|---|---|---|
| 1 | NOVO | Registrado |
| 13 | FECHADO | revogado |
- Digite o Status da ID no CMDB Na propriedade “identificação” e o Estado de valor Intune do seu equivalente retirado de Intune Na propriedade valor:
[
{
"id": 1,
"value": "registered"
},
{
"id": 13,
"value": "revoked"
}
]